What is an Audi Key Fob?
An Audi key fob is an advanced push-button control device that permits vehicle owners to operate their cars and trucks quickly. Unlike standard keys, which need physical insertion into the ignition, a key fob offers many functionalities, including remote locking and opening of doors, opening the trunk, and in some cases, beginning the ignition from a distance.
Key Features of Audi Key Fobs
Remote Locking and Unlocking: With a basic press of a button, users can lock or unlock their car from a range. This function increases benefit, especially when carrying items or in unfavorable weather.

Keyless Entry: Many modern-day Audi designs include a keyless entry system that permits owners to access their vehicles without physically pushing the button. By just carrying the fob close by, the car immediately recognizes it and unlocks the doors as the owner approaches.

Push Button Start: audi car key replacement cost key fobs often include a push-button ignition system, enabling the driver to begin the vehicle with the fob present inside the car, further improving security and convenience.

Panic Function: In emergency situations, users can trigger the panic button, which activates the car's horn and flashing lights, accentuating the car.

Smart Features: Advanced models consist of features such as a remote engine start, enabling users to prerequisite the vehicle for ambient temperature and comfort before entering.
How Audi Key Fobs Work
Audi key fobs operate via radio frequency signals that communicate with the automobile. When the button on the fob is pushed, it sends a coded signal to the car's on-board computer system. If the code matches, the lorry unlocks or starts as commanded.
Security Features
Audi positions substantial focus on the security of its cars, and the key fob is no exception.
Security FeatureDescriptionRolling Code TechnologyChanges the code each time the key fob is used, avoiding unapproved access.Encrypted SignalsSafeguards versus interception by unauthorized gadgets or passively recording signals.Car Immobilizer SystemPrevents the engine from starting without the correct key fob being present.Key Fob DeactivationOwners can deactivate stolen or lost key fobs through the dealership or onboard systems.Typical FAQs About Audi Key Fobs
